Journal: bioRxiv

Article Title: Exploiting macropinocytosis for therapeutic intervention in RAS mutant Multiple Myeloma

doi: 10.1101/2025.04.04.647098

Figure Lengend Snippet: A) Schematic of the monobody protein and drug conjugate with MMAE. B) Fluorescent images (left) and quantification (right) of FN-Cy5.5 in MM cell lines L363 and RMPI 8226 treated with vehicle or EIPA. C) Mutant RAS and WT RAS cell lines from multiple cancer types were treated with MMAE and FN-MMAE. Cytotoxic ratio (FN-MMAE IC 50 / MMAE IC 50 ) values were plotted to normalize differences in chemotherapeutic sensitivity between cell lines. D) IC 50 s of SoC chemotherapy (Pomalidomide, Bortezomib, and Doxorubicin) and FN-MMAE in KMS11 versus KMS11 KRASV 12 cells. E) Schematic of the treatment regimen used in F-H is shown. F-H) Tumors in mice bearing L363 (F), KMS11 KRAS V12 (G), or KMS11 (H) were measured twice weekly to plot growth curves. All images are representative. Scale bar for all images, 10μm. For FN-Cy5.5 assays, at least 500 cells were counted per biological replicate (n=3). *, P < 0.05; **, P < 0.005; ***, P < 0.0005; ****, P < 0.00005, as determined by an unpaired, two-tailed Student’s t-test. For B and C, error bars indicate mean ± SD of biological replicates (n=3). For F-H, error bars indicate mean ± SEM (n=8-10).

Article Snippet: Fluorescent probes sulfo-cyanine cy5.5 carboxylic acid (17390) and cyanine5.5 (Cy5.5) maleimide (27080) were from Lumiprobe.

Journal: Advanced Science

Article Title: Whole‐Tumor Clearing and Imaging of Intratumor Microbiota in Three Dimensions with miCDaL Strategy

doi: 10.1002/advs.202400694

Figure Lengend Snippet: 3D views of spatial distribution between intratumor microbiota and activated T ‐cells. a) Schematic diagram showing the workflow of 3D imaging of native intratumor microbiota and related tumor immune microenvironment by the integrated antibody immunostaining. b) 3D view of a whole tumor from MMTV‐PyMT mice. Activated T ‐cells are indicated by CD4 and CD8 antibodies. Intratumorally injected TADA was used for the in vivo labeling of intratumor microbes. Blue: CD4, Yellow: TADA, Red: CD8, White: DAPI. Scale bar, 2000 µm. Representative results from three independent experiments are shown.

Article Snippet: Two fluorescent D‐amino acids (FDAAs) probes, TAMRA‐amino‐D‐alanine (TADA) and Cy5‐amino‐D‐alanine (Cy5ADA), were purchased from Shanghai Biochempartner Co., Ltd. (Shanghai, China).
